  7. Early Life and Career Beginnings

Weird Al Yankovic was born and raised in Lynwood, California. From a young age, he displayed a talent for music and comedy. In high school, Weird Al performed in various bands and gained recognition for his accordion skills. His passion for music led him to attend California Polytechnic State University, where he studied architecture. However, his true calling in music could not be denied, and he soon started recording his parodies of popular songs.

  1. The Rise to Fame

Weird Al Yankovic’s career took off in the late 1970s when he sent a tape of his parody songs to the Dr. Demento radio show. Dr. Demento played his recordings on air, giving him exposure to a wider audience. In 1979, Weird Al released his self-titled debut album, which featured parodies of popular songs such as “My Bologna” (a parody of “My Sharona” by The Knack). The album received positive reviews and set the stage for his subsequent success.

  1. Weird Al Yankovic’s Financial Milestones

4.1 Record-Breaking Success

Weird Al Yankovic has achieved several notable milestones throughout his career. In 2014, his album “Mandatory Fun” debuted at number one on the Billboard 200 chart, marking the first time a comedy album had achieved this feat in over 50 years. This success not only showcased Weird Al’s enduring popularity but also demonstrated his ability to adapt to changing music consumption trends.
